Sup fellow riders! How's everyone doing? lol... anyways, ever since I had the bike the clutch always made a rattling noise whenever it was in neutral without the clutch lever pulled in. When I pulled in the clutch lever, it was shut up and it wouldn't make any noise. But when I released the clutch lever, the noise came back. I mean, it sounds like something is loose. Even when I rev in neutral in makes a faster rattling noise than at idle. But when I rev with the clutch pulled in, it doesn't make a sound. Any guesses?

I doubt its the CCT, this rattle isnt constant. From the reports I hear from people with bad CCT's the rattle stays even if the clutch is pulled in.

Plus I doubt the CCT could rattle that loudly.
